TP钱包为什么会出现无限授权问题?

在使用TP钱包进行数字资产交易或参与去中心化应用(DApp)时,用户可能会遇到无限授权的问题。这是因为TP钱包默认使用的合约交互方式是ERC-20代币的无限授权,以便用户能够顺利进行交易。然而,这也可能带来一些安全风险,因为未经用户明确授权的合约可能恶意操控用户的资产。

TP钱包无限授权问题可能存在的安全风险有哪些?

如果用户在TP钱包中进行无限授权,恶意合约可能会利用这个权限对用户资产进行攻击。例如,一个恶意合约可以将用户的代币转移到其他地址,或者将代币冻结在某个地址中。而由于授权是无限的,用户的资产可能会受到无法修复的损失。

如何解决TP钱包无限授权问题?

解决TP钱包无限授权问题的方法如下:

1. 谨慎选择合约:在使用TP钱包前,尽量选择经过审查和信誉良好的合约。合约代码应该是开源的,因为这有助于其他开发者审查其安全性。

2. 手动设置最大授权额度:TP钱包提供了手动设置最大授权额度的选项,用户可以选择将授权额度设置为较小的值,以限制恶意合约的潜在损失。

3. 定期审查已授权的合约:用户应该定期审查已经授权的合约,确保这些合约的可信度和安全性。

如何确保TP钱包的安全性?

除了解决TP钱包无限授权问题外,还有一些其他措施可以确保TP钱包的安全性:

1. 下载正版应用:只从官方渠道下载TP钱包应用,避免下载未经验证的应用程序,以防止恶意软件的攻击。

2. 备份钱包:在使用TP钱包之前,务必创建钱包的备份,以防止手机丢失或损坏的情况下丢失资产。

3. 保护私钥:私钥是访问用户数字资产的重要凭证,用户应该妥善保管私钥,并避免将其泄露给他人。

4. 及时更新应用:确保TP钱包应用程序始终是最新版本,以便获得最新的安全修复和功能改进。

总结:TP钱包无限授权问题可能带来安全风险,但用户可以通过谨慎选择合约,手动设置授权额度,定期审查已授权合约等方式来解决此问题。此外,保证TP钱包的安全性还需要下载正版应用、备份钱包、保护私钥以及及时更新应用程序。通过以上措施,用户可以更安全地使用TP钱包进行数字资产交易和参与DApp的活动。